The MR-J4-350B4-RJ amplifier by Mitsubishi is tailored for high-performance applications. It relies on absolute encoder feedback for precise positioning, achieving an accuracy of ±0.01 arc-min. The unit is designed to operate effectively within an ambient temperature range of 0°C to 55°C. In terms of safety, it includes functions such as Safe Torque Off (STO) and Safe Stop 1, enhancing system security.
With a rated output power of 3.5 kW and a current capacity of 16.0 A, the device delivers reliable performance for demanding industrial tasks. For power supply, it requires a 3-phase AC voltage within the range of 200 to 230 volts, with a tolerance of ±10%. The output voltage is consistently maintained at 200 V to 230 V.
Designed for efficient thermal management, it incorporates forced air cooling. The control capabilities of this amplifier facilitate vector control and position control. Communication is supported through RS-422/485 and SSCNET III ports, ensuring robust integration with other devices. The maximum speed achievable by the system may reach 3000 RPM, contingent upon the specific motor used.
